From: Rikard Falkeborn Date: Sat, 4 Dec 2021 22:33:01 +0000 (+0100) Subject: iommu/arm-smmu-v3: Constify arm_smmu_mmu_notifier_ops X-Git-Url: http://git.maquefel.me/?a=commitdiff_plain;h=17d9a4b43b284c333bf2c0c347da28bf22fe7a97;p=linux.git iommu/arm-smmu-v3: Constify arm_smmu_mmu_notifier_ops The only usage of arm_smmu_mmu_notifier_ops is to assign its address to the ops field in the mmu_notifier struct, which is a pointer to const struct mmu_notifier_ops. Make it const to allow the compiler to put it in read-only memory.
